In an era where NFL owners are frantically searching for the next 30-something offensive "wunderkind," the Cleveland Browns have decided to take a sharp turn in the opposite direction. By naming Todd Monken as the 19th non-interim head coach in franchise history on Wednesday, the organization made a historic bet on experience over youth...
However, history shows that "late-bloomer" head coaches face a brutal transition.
Old Dawg, new tricks? How Todd Monken's age fits with NFL history
The company he keeps: The over-50 rookie
Since 2017, coaching vacancies filled by candidates in their 30s have jumped from 6 percent to 36 percent. By hiring Monken at nearly 60, the Browns are betting against a decade of league-wide data. Aside from Bruce Arians and Mike Zimmer, this list is largely a graveyard of short-lived experiments.
